<title>Abstract</title> <p>Background Elderly patients undergoing hip arthroplasty carry high risks of in-hospital major adverse cardio-cerebrovascular events (MACCE), which prolong hospitalization and delay functional recovery. Conventional perioperative risk tools including the Revised Cardiac Risk Index (RCRI) lack targeted validation in elderly hip surgery populations, and readily available routine laboratory markers such as blood urea nitrogen (BUN) have not been fully incorporated into current perioperative risk assessment systems. This study aimed to identify key risk factors and develop a practical nomogram to provide preliminary evidence supporting orthopaedic perioperative risk evaluation. Methods Using MIMIC-IV version 3.1, we studied 1,253 patients aged 65 years or older who underwent hip arthroplasty and evaluated broad-definition in-hospital MACCE with strict-endpoint sensitivity analysis. Multivariable regression, repeated cross-validated risk stratification, BUN strata, accumulated core risk factors, and predefined descriptive subgroup analyses were used to characterize clinically interpretable risk signals. Results Broad MACCE occurred in 81 patients (6.46%), and strict MACCE occurred in 44 patients (3.51%). Older age, urgent or emergency admission, coronary artery disease, atrial fibrillation, and higher blood urea nitrogen (BUN) were independently associated with broad MACCE. BUN and atrial fibrillation showed the most consistent signals across primary, strict-endpoint, preprocedure-window, and descriptive subgroup analyses. MACCE risk increased stepwise with BUN level and with accumulation of core risk factors, reaching 24.8% among patients with BUN &gt; 30 mg/dL and 31.4% among patients with four or more core risk factors. Conclusions Elevated BUN and atrial fibrillation may help identify a geriatric renal-cardiovascular vulnerability profile among older adults undergoing hip arthroplasty and may support closer cardiovascular, renal-volume, rhythm, and geriatric co-management during hospitalization.</p>
